网络信息采集软件如何提高数据采集的全面性?
在当今信息化时代,网络信息采集软件在各个领域都发挥着至关重要的作用。然而,如何提高数据采集的全面性,成为许多企业和研究机构关注的焦点。本文将从以下几个方面探讨网络信息采集软件如何提高数据采集的全面性。
一、明确采集目标,细化采集范围
1.1 确定采集目标
在进行数据采集之前,首先要明确采集目标。采集目标包括采集内容、采集范围、采集频率等。明确的目标有助于提高数据采集的针对性,从而提高数据采集的全面性。
1.2 细化采集范围
细化采集范围是提高数据采集全面性的关键。采集范围应包括以下几个方面:
- 广泛性:采集范围应涵盖各个领域、各个行业,以全面获取相关信息。
- 多样性:采集内容应包括文本、图片、音频、视频等多种形式,以满足不同需求。
- 深度性:针对特定领域或行业,进行深入挖掘,获取有价值的信息。
二、优化采集策略,提高采集效率
2.1 选择合适的采集工具
选择合适的采集工具是提高数据采集全面性的基础。以下是一些常用的采集工具:
- 网络爬虫:适用于自动化采集网页信息。
- API接口:适用于采集特定平台或系统的数据。
- 搜索引擎:适用于快速检索相关信息。
2.2 制定合理的采集策略
制定合理的采集策略是提高采集效率的关键。以下是一些常见的采集策略:
- 多线程采集:同时启动多个线程进行采集,提高采集速度。
- 分布式采集:将采集任务分配到多个节点,提高采集效率。
- 定时采集:根据需求设置采集时间,确保数据采集的时效性。
三、数据清洗与整合,提升数据质量
3.1 数据清洗
数据清洗是提高数据质量的重要环节。以下是一些常用的数据清洗方法:
- 去除重复数据:删除重复的数据,避免数据冗余。
- 去除无效数据:删除无价值或错误的数据,提高数据质量。
- 数据标准化:将不同格式的数据转换为统一格式,方便后续处理。
3.2 数据整合
数据整合是将不同来源、不同格式的数据进行整合,形成统一的数据集。以下是一些常用的数据整合方法:
- 数据仓库:将不同来源的数据存储到数据仓库中,方便后续查询和分析。
- 数据湖:将不同来源的数据存储到数据湖中,进行实时分析和处理。
- 数据集市:根据特定需求,从数据仓库或数据湖中提取相关数据。
四、案例分析
4.1 案例一:某电商平台数据采集
某电商平台为了提高用户购物体验,决定使用网络信息采集软件对竞争对手的网站进行数据采集。通过明确采集目标、细化采集范围、优化采集策略,该平台成功采集了竞争对手的商品信息、价格信息、用户评价等信息,为优化自身产品和服务提供了有力支持。
4.2 案例二:某科研机构数据采集
某科研机构为了研究某领域的发展趋势,使用网络信息采集软件对相关网站进行数据采集。通过数据清洗与整合,该机构成功获取了大量的研究数据,为科研工作提供了有力支持。
五、总结
网络信息采集软件在提高数据采集的全面性方面具有重要作用。通过明确采集目标、细化采集范围、优化采集策略、数据清洗与整合等手段,可以有效提高数据采集的全面性,为企业和研究机构提供有价值的信息支持。
猜你喜欢:微服务监控